Mercurial > dwindows
changeset 2936:75f6e21f5a02
C++: Connected the wrong signal for the HTML result, causing crashes.
author | bsmith@81767d24-ef19-dc11-ae90-00e081727c95 |
---|---|
date | Sat, 31 Dec 2022 03:12:38 +0000 |
parents | 440de3640522 |
children | cacb6610abfc |
files | dw.hpp |
diffstat | 1 files changed, 4 insertions(+), 4 deletions(-) [+] |
line wrap: on
line diff
--- a/dw.hpp Sat Dec 31 00:59:04 2022 +0000 +++ b/dw.hpp Sat Dec 31 03:12:38 2022 +0000 @@ -1000,7 +1000,7 @@ ChangedConnected = false; } if(IsOverridden(HTML::OnResult, this)) { - dw_signal_connect(hwnd, DW_SIGNAL_HTML_CHANGED, DW_SIGNAL_FUNC(_OnResult), this); + dw_signal_connect(hwnd, DW_SIGNAL_HTML_RESULT, DW_SIGNAL_FUNC(_OnResult), this); ResultConnected = true; } else { ResultConnected = false; @@ -1058,7 +1058,7 @@ { _ConnectResult = userfunc; if(!ResultConnected) { - dw_signal_connect(hwnd, DW_SIGNAL_HTML_CHANGED, DW_SIGNAL_FUNC(_OnResult), this); + dw_signal_connect(hwnd, DW_SIGNAL_HTML_RESULT, DW_SIGNAL_FUNC(_OnResult), this); ResultConnected = true; } } @@ -1067,7 +1067,7 @@ { _ConnectResultOld = userfunc; if(!ResultConnected) { - dw_signal_connect(hwnd, DW_SIGNAL_HTML_CHANGED, DW_SIGNAL_FUNC(_OnResult), this); + dw_signal_connect(hwnd, DW_SIGNAL_HTML_RESULT, DW_SIGNAL_FUNC(_OnResult), this); ResultConnected = true; } } @@ -2135,4 +2135,4 @@ App* App::_app = DW_NULL; } /* namespace DW */ -#endif \ No newline at end of file +#endif